As far as Kidd choosing Dallas over New York:
"My decision had nothing to do with LeBron, if I was going to go to New York,'' Kidd said. "Because you just don't know. You see the market, salaries coming down, next year coming down farther.'' The Garden would be a great match, the Garden and LeBron, the excitement he would bring, like being in Chicago for Michael (Jordan).''
"Donnie Walsh and Coach D'Antoni will have that team competitive. I want to win. Nobody talks about it, the streak they have, winning 50 games for the last nine seasons, It's a great challenge. To have the opportunity to play in New York, in the sense the Garden, I was very close. New York did everything right in the sense of the 3-year contract but (Mark) Cuban and the Mavs stepped up. I think we're pretty close to competing with the Lakers, so I thought it was best for me to stay.''
